What is the real difference between the RK3566 tier and the other silicon tiers in the WF-O family?

Answer: The practical difference is display paths, NPU headroom, thermal range and I/O. RK3588 gives triple independent 4K output and 6 TOPS; RK3568 gives three independent displays, dual Gigabit Ethernet, SATA 3.0 and CAN bus with 1 TOPS; RK3566 trades a little clock and NPU headroom for cost; T527 adds an octa-core A55 layout, a 2 TOPS NPU and an industrial temperature rating; RK3288 and RK3399 cover 28nm refreshes; A133 and H618 cut BOM cost for single-screen work.
